from Helene St. James of the Detroit Free Press, The Red Wings, old and young, turn out to be a bunch of Luddites. When the topic of using Twitter, not one Wing asked wanted anything to do with it. After the skate this morning, Kirk Maltby said he wasn’t even sure what it was for the longest time. He yelled out to Kris Draper to hear if he used it. Draper scoffed, smiled, and said something along the lines of that he may twitter, but not on his phone. I asked Justin Abdelkader – he, after all, is only 22, and spent three years at Michigan State University – and he wasn’t the least bit enthused, either. continued
